热输入对S43932超纯铁素体不锈钢焊接接头组织性能的影响

Special Steel(2021)

Cited 0|Views1
No score
Abstract
对1.0 mm厚度的S43932不锈钢冷轧板分别进行88、101、132、188J/mm的钨极氩弧焊焊接,研究了焊接区的显微形貌和相组成.详细分析了垂直焊缝、平行焊缝和带缺口焊缝试样的拉伸性能及焊缝杯突试验结果,当热输入为101 J/mm时,焊接接头具有最佳的拉伸及成形性能匹配,之后随热输入>101 J/mm,焊接接头抗拉强度和埃里克森杯突值急剧下降.焊接接头良好的力学性能与焊接区小尺寸晶粒的形成及大量富Ti(Nb,Ti)(C,N)相的析出有关.
